# Who to Contact: RestockRoute Planner

Welcome aboard. RestockRoute generates weekly refill schedules for the Bramblevale vending fleet. For planner logic questions, ask the Operations Tooling team; for machine telemetry gaps, the Fleet Sensors group. Routine access requests go through your onboarding sponsor, Marit. For anything involving the scheduling engine itself, write to the planner maintainers at the address below.

escalation mailbox, kagef-kawef: frador_zorix@tolvaqlabs.internal

Minutes — Management Meeting, Licensing Dispute

Attendees: Heads of Department; chaired by R. Tallis.

Oselda Systems alleges our Brightmere module exceeds the agreed seat count. Legal reviewed the contract; ambiguity in clause wording noted. Counsel recommends negotiation over litigation. Usage audit due within two weeks. Department heads should withhold comment externally and consult the note appended below.

confidential, kahog-bawif: The northern region missed its Pramir quota by 20.0 percent last quarter. Casaxek Freight plans to lower the Fraion list price by 41.5 percent in December. The finance team signed off on a budget of $236.4 million for Project Druius. The renewal with Fenysix Partners closes at $91.3 million a year, 2.1 percent below the last contract.

## Session handling — Ledgerlens audit-log viewer

The viewer issues short-lived sessions scoped to a single tenant. Sessions expire after 15 minutes of inactivity and are never persisted to disk; refresh happens silently via the gateway. Reviewers should verify that expired sessions return 401 rather than an empty result set, since silent failures previously masked access bugs. For local verification against the staging gateway, authenticate using the bearer token below.

login token, yajeg-fawif: eyJhbGciOiJIUzI1NiIsInR5cCI6IkpXVCJ9.eyJzdWIiOiIEdPQYnZXaZIn0.HSRTnYZBx0Qc